Step 1: Identify Your Business Idea
Every great business begins with a strong idea. This means spotting a gap in the market or addressing a specific need. Grab a notebook and jot down your passions, skills, and experiences. For instance, if you love baking, you might consider a specialty dessert shop that caters to dietary restrictions.
Next, conduct market research to validate your idea. Look at what your competitors are doing and try to understand consumer behavior in your target market. For example, if you're starting a meal prep business, analyze how services like HelloFresh have successfully reached over 2 million customers by offering convenience and healthy options. This step is vital as it shapes your business strategy and vision.
Step 2: Create a Business Plan
A well-crafted business plan is your roadmap to success. It should detail your goals, strategies, and financial forecasts. Ensure your plan includes the following components:
Executive Summary: A concise overview of your business concept and goals.
Market Analysis: In-depth insights into your industry and target audience.
Marketing Strategy: An outline of how you will attract and keep customers.
Operational Plan: A description of day-to-day operations and management.
Financial Projections: Well-informed estimates of revenue, expenses, and profit margins.
According to the Small Business Administration, businesses with a formal plan are 16% more likely to succeed. Your business plan not only keeps you on track but also helps attract investors.
Step 3: Secure Funding
With your business plan ready, it's time to think about funding. Depending on your needs, consider these options:
Self-Funding: Relying on your savings or personal assets.
Loans: Seeking financing from banks or credit unions. For instance, the average small business loan amount is approximately $654,000.
Investors: Finding angel investors or venture capitalists interested in your business for equity stakes.
Crowdfunding: Using platforms like Kickstarter, where successful campaigns can raise thousands, like Pebble Technology, which generated over $10 million.
Evaluate each funding option carefully. Understand how it will affect your ownership and the financial health of your venture.
Step 4: Register Your Business
Now that you have your funding, it's time to make things official. You need to choose a business structure, such as a sole proprietorship or an LLC, and register your business name with the appropriate authorities.
You may also need licenses and permits, which can vary significantly by industry and location. For example, food businesses usually require health permits and inspections. Ensuring your business operates legally is essential for long-term success.
Step 5: Launch and Market Your Business
With all your preparation complete, it's time to launch your business! This exhilarating stage requires a strong marketing approach to reach customers right from day one.
Here are effective tactics to consider:
Online Presence: Establish a professional website and create profiles on social media platforms where your audience spends time, such as Instagram for food businesses.
Networking: Participate in local events or online forums to connect with potential customers and partners.
Promotions: Consider offering introductory discounts or special deals to draw in early customers. For example, many startups have seen a 50% increase in customer sign-ups through well-timed promotional offers.
Continuously monitor your marketing strategies and be ready to adjust them based on customer feedback and changes in the market dynamics.
